A number that adds with 2/3 substrate 1/3 will be 8.What should be the number??​

Respuesta :

joaobezerra joaobezerra
  • 23-02-2021

Answer:

The number is [tex]\frac{23}{3}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

I am going to call the number x.

A number that adds with 2/3 subtract will 1/3 will be 8.

As an equation, this is:

[tex]x + \frac{2}{3} - \frac{1}{3} = 8[/tex]

Now we solve the equation to find x. So

[tex]x + \frac{2-1}{3} = 8[/tex]

[tex]x + \frac{1}{3} = 8[/tex]

[tex]x = 8 - \frac{1}{3}[/tex]

[tex]x = \frac{24}{3} - \frac{1}{3}[/tex]

[tex]x = \frac{24-1}{3}[/tex]

[tex]x = \frac{23}{3}[/tex]

The number is [tex]\frac{23}{3}[/tex]
